Earthquake protection for switchgear systems

Designing a switchgear system which can be used in earthquake-prone zones is a tremendous challenge for many panel builders, especially as this kind of project is typically not regular business. A new white paper from Rittal entitled: "Earthquake protection for switchgear systems", now offers switchgear manufacturers guidance on system design as well as a basic overview.

Earthquake protection for switchgear systems

It supports panel builders by providing information on relevant standards, typical testing methods and the layout of enclosures that can be used in earthquake-prone areas. It answers questions such as:

  • What has to be considered when building electrical switchgears for earth-quake-prone zones?
  • What damage can earthquakes do to control panels?
  • Which standards are relevant in terms of electrical infrastructure?

The white paper uses the TS 8 baying enclosure system to illustrate also the effectiveness of the company's earthquake accessory set against earthquakes.
